Publisher's summary

Christmas in a Cornish seaside town, bright lights, and a hot new romance to ward off the winter storms...what could be finer? But Gideon and Lee's first festive season together is shockingly interrupted when Lee tries to rid a client's home of a malevolent presence. The ritual goes wrong, and in its aftermath Lee is strangely altered.

As well as dealing with the changes in his lover, Gideon has a sinister thread to follow, linking the haunted house with disappearances among the homeless people of Falmouth. Can love withstand what looks like a case of possession?

As the darkest night of the year comes down, Gideon finds himself locked in a battle to restore his lover's soul.

A wonderful series

This book is the second in the Tyack and Frayne series. each book is, by turns, spooky, tender, sexy, funny, mysterious. This one was especially creepy, but also had a little cameo appearance of the two main characters from Fox's The Salisbury Key. The bond between Tyack and Frayne is an evolving one, and the arc of this relationship across the series is such a deep pleasure to read---and to hear! Excellent performance by Tim Gilbert.

Interesting plot, even better characters

This is the second book in the series, and I loved it even more than the first. The main characters are still at the awkward beginning stage of their relationship, and it's so refreshing to read about adults dealing with problems in an adult way (as opposed to sulking or running away).

The mystery threat at the center of this book is even more ominous than in the first, so it was nice seeing Gideon and Lee supporting and relying on each other more. Readers are also given more information about their respective families and upbringings.

Side note: I love Gideon's mother!

Tim Gilbert's narration was lovely as always. I'm not an expert on various Cornish accents, but his mild variations when speaking for different characters made it very easy to keep track of who was speaking when. To be honest, I'd happily listen to Tim Gilbert reading a dictionary.
